Ingredients

The following ingredients have 4 Servings
  • 1 loaf brioche bread, (cut or torn into 1" pieces)
  • ½ cup raisins
  • 5 large eggs
  • 2 cups (490g) whole milk
  • ½ cup (100g) brown sugar
  • ¼ cup (50g) granulated sugar
  • 1 teaspoon cinnamon
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la
  • ½ cup  (1 stick or 113g) unsalted butter
  • ½ cup (100g) granulated sugar
  • ½ cup (119g) heavy whipping cream
  • 1 tablespoon vanilla

Instruction

  • Place bread in an even layer in a greased 9 x 13 baking dish. Let bread sit out, uncovered, overnight to harden slightly.
  • Pour raisins over bread and fold in slightly.
  • In a medium bowl whisk together eggs, milk, sugars, cinnamon, and vanilla. Once mixed, pour over bread. Press down to coat all bread. Let soak for 20 minutes.
  • After soaking, preheat oven to 350°F.
  • Bake 35-40 minutes or until a toothpick in the center comes out clean (or internal temperature is 160°F).
  • After the bread pudding has baked for about 10 minutes, start making the vanilla glaze. The glaze takes about 20 minutes to thicken.
